Output 628bc60edf2cb8e98c16c23d559ca0fe17a91b8e1c6981cc5e5375bd21d7b12d:0

value
10080000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 997282d5c1cfe682d52abda11137f5c1660c4e77 OP_EQUALVERIFY OP_CHECKSIG
address
1EzMZihd8e5KBQ1K9z1FPnRtSrB7Lg8n17
transaction
628bc60edf2cb8e98c16c23d559ca0fe17a91b8e1c6981cc5e5375bd21d7b12d
spent
true